Sensing directions | ±X, ±Y, -Z |
Maximum Stylus Overtravel | XY ±14°; Z= -4 mm |
Trigger force with 20 mm stylus | XY = 0,08 N, Z = 0,8 N |
Recommended Probing Feedrate | Max. 480 mm/min |
Power supply | 1x 3,6 V Battery Type ½ AA (IEC), Standby 18 months |
Material | Stainless steel, glass |
Weight without shank | Approx. 240g |
Temperature range | Operation: 10°C - 50°C, Storage: 5°C - 70°C |
Unidirectional Repeatability | max. 1 μm (2 Sigma) with 20 mm stylus and 254 mm/min probing feedrate |
Sealing | IP68: EN60529 |
